Advanced Filtration and Water Recycling Solutions
Water Efficiency Through Technology Innovation
Latin America is adopting advanced filtration and water-recycling technologies to make street-cleaning operations more efficient and sustainable. Between 2022 and 2025, regional investment in this field reached USD 1.3 billion, according to CAF–Development Bank of Latin America and the Inter-American Development Bank (IDB). These innovations reduce water consumption, lower operational costs, and strengthen environmental compliance.

Brazil’s sanitation utility SABESP has introduced membrane bioreactor (MBR) systems in several cities, allowing water reuse for cleaning and irrigation purposes. Consequently, São Paulo reduced its municipal water consumption by 31 percent. In Mexico, the National Water Commission (CONAGUA) expanded the Programa Nacional de Agua Limpia, installing ultrafiltration modules in Monterrey and León that increased purification capacity by 24 percent. Meanwhile, Chile’s Agua Circular program uses nanofiltration and smart sensors to control water quality and flow in real time.
Moreover, decentralized purification systems are emerging across smaller municipalities. Local startups in Argentina and Colombia are designing portable units powered by solar energy and graphene filters, which enable on-site treatment and reuse. This decentralized model strengthens water resilience and reduces transportation costs.
Therefore, water management is becoming a key component of urban sanitation modernization. By combining filtration innovation and digital control, Latin America is demonstrating how technology can reconcile urban growth with resource efficiency.
